Enhanced cell viability in multi-day microplate assays
3 Sept 2025This application note from Molecular Devices demonstrates how integrating the SpectraMax® aer Gas Mixer with SpectraMax® iD5e or iD3s Multi-Mode Microplate Readers significantly improves cell viability in multi-day assays. By mimicking incubator-like conditions the system supports healthier cell cultures over 72 hours. Using U-2 OS cells and luminescent viability assays (RealTime-Glo™ and CellTiter-Glo®), the study shows that gas-controlled environments yield results comparable to standard incubators and outperform ambient CO₂ setups. The solution is ideal for researchers conducting long-term live-cell assays requiring consistent environmental control.
